West Australian Ballet becomes ‘live and alive’ in new campaign via Meerkats for Season 2019

| | No Comments

WAB_1.jpgMeerkats has partnered with West Australian Ballet for the launch of its new season, which highlights some of the most incredible live performances that will be seen onstage in Perth, in 2019. The campaign launched last week with a completely new visual language, TV, a redesigned season brochure and an Australian-first Facebook AR feature which brings the cover of the brochure to vivid life.

Says Aurélien Scannella, internationally-acclaimed artistic director of West Australian Ballet: “Season 2019 will see intense contemporary works, the reimagining of classic tales and an eccentric family favourite performed for the people of Western Australia. Ballet is all about passion and dedication, so it’s wonderful to partner with Meerkats who are so passionate and committed to bringing these stories to life.”

WAB_2.jpgMelissa Radman, design director, said it was a fantastic chance to highlight the beauty and unique form of ballet for a new audience: “The traditional ballet set is growing and diversifying in WA, while opening up to a crowd that might not have considered live ballet in the past. We loved having theWAB_3.jpg chance to reinterpret the 2019 stories with some world-class talent.”

Josh Edge, creative director, said the new campaign sought to explain the unique appeal of live performance: “Each dance performance is unique, it’s art that comes alive onstage. In this age of smartphones, Youtube and pre-packaged entertainment options, there’s still something special about that moment of being alive, in the moment, with a performance that’s happening right before your eyes in realtime. The creative platform of ‘live and alive’ has been a fun sandbox to play in.”
